Minimum Deterrence and India’s Nuclear Security - Studies in Asian Security Rajesh M. Basrur Annotated edition
Minimum Deterrence and India’s Nuclear Security - Studies in Asian Security
Rajesh M. Basrur
In this book, the leading authority on India's nuclear program offers an informed and thoughtful assessment of India's nuclear strategy. Basrur shows that the country's nuclear culture is generally in accord with the principle of minimum deterrence but sometimes drifts into a more open-ended view.
